Application: 2003-2010 BMW 5 Series (E60) Front Kit Number: PBK.02.086.355.320.TL.01.02.Px.F (355x32mm Rotor) PBK.05.086.378.360.TL.01.02.Px.F (378x36mm Rotor) PA015 / PA035 6 Piston Calipers Mil-Spec hard coat anodized or ENP electroless nickel plated finish CNC machined from billet 6061-T6 aluminum Outstanding rigidity. Reduces compliance which allow for a consistent pedal feel, and improves responsiveness/modulation characteristics Titanium nitride (TiN) coated pistons. Improve durability and extend service intervals by protecting the sliding surfaces of the pistons. Allow smooth piston travel Stainless steel pistons can act as an effective thermal barrier due to the lower thermal conductivity vs. aluminum pistons, which help prevent brake fluid boiling and brake fade. Extra machining is done to minimize contact with the pads Staggered piston bore sizes for improved brake balance and even pad wear High temperature piston seals and internal dust seals are utilized to withstand the heat generated under harsh track conditions and extend caliper service life. Internal dust seals are able to offer protection against debris/contaminants and will not melt as easily as the external dust boots that are commonly used on OEM calipers Hard anodized/nickel plated for improved wear resistance. Will not deteriorate under extreme heat like painted/powder coated calipers Replaceable stainless steel abutment plates to allow smooth braking action and prevent wear on the caliper body Strong, yet lightweight.
